Dak Prescott is up. Cam Newton is down. Aaron Rodgers is debatable. This NFL season has produced its share of NFL quarterback surprises at the midpoint. Im buying some and selling others after consulting with ESPNs data warehouse and evaluators around the league.Five surprises Im buying1. Dak Prescott is the NFLs best rookie QBWell, yeah. The stats and a 7-1 starting record leave little doubt. A skeptic could shift credit to the Cowboys offensive line and running game -- to a point.Their running game is just so great there, but he is doing it because he is damn good, a coach whose team faced the Cowboys said. The kid throws it straight. He doesnt throw it to the other team, he salvages plays, he does a really good job, and he looks like a real guy standing there.
